Sinop'ta Bulunan Karasu Deresi’nin Anyonik Deterjan Konsantrasyonunun Belirlenmesi (Türkiye)

Çalışma, Mayıs 2014 - Nisan 2015 tarihleri arasında Sinop il sınırları içerisinde bulunan Karasu Deresi'nde gerçekleştirilmiştir. Derenin Anyonik deterjan kirliliği ve bazı fiziko kimyasal parametrelerinin (pH, sıcaklık, iletkenlik, tuzluluk, çözünmüş oksijen, toplam sertlik, kimyasal oksijen ihtiyacı, fosfat PO4-3, toplam azot) değerlendirilmesi amaçlanmıştır. Belirlenen istasyonlarda Anyonik deterjan konsantrasyonu aylık olarak ölçülmüştür. Ölçüm sonuçları mevsimsel olarak değerlendirildiğinde en yüksek değerin Sonbahar mevsiminde, en düşük değerlerin ise kış ve ilkbahar mevsiminde olduğu tespit edilmiştir. Anyonik deterjan konsantrasyonundaki değişim, yerleşim yerlerindeki nüfus artışı, tarımsal faaliyetlerin yoğunlaşması ve artan yağışlar nedeniyle kimyasalların karasal alanlardan nehir alanlarına geçmesinden kaynaklanmaktadır.

It was conducted to determine anionic detergent pollution and some physicochemical properties (pH, temperature, conductivity, salinity, dissolved oxygen, total hardness, chemical oxygen demand, phosphate PO4-3, total nitrogen). The anionic detergent concentration of the stations was determined on a monthly basis. Seasonally averaged values of the anionic detergent was measured as the highest value in the autumn season. The lowest values of anionic detergent were found in stations in winter and spring. The increase in the concentration of anionic detergent is caused by population growth in residential areas, increased agricultural activities and rains, and that chemicals move to riverbed from terrestrial areas with rain water
